CCNA Lab 2 Set Router Port Address/Label and Save Settings
Re. steve-cisco-exam-review.org
Lab Requirements:
1. On the router port, set the IP address to 202.119.249.219 and mask to 255.255.255.0.
2. Set the router prompt message to welcome to router CCNAlab.
3 Set the router port prompt message to this is a serial port.
4. Save the settings.

Lab Process:
Router>enable
Router#configure terminal
Router(config)#interface fastethernet 0/0
Router(config-if)#ip address 202.119.249.219 255.255.255.0 set the IP address of fast Ethernet port fao/o
Router(config-if)#no shutdown activate the interface
Router(config-if)#exit
Router(config)#banner motd @ set the login greeting
Enter TEXT message. End with the character ‘@’.
welcome to router CCNAlab @
Router(config)#interface serial 0
Router(config-if)#description this is a serial port set port description
Router(config-if)#end
Router#copy running-config startup-config save the settings
Destination filename [startup-config]?
Building configuration…
[OK]
Router#
